As usual with my last few trips I brought the rain with me to Fukuoka, the main city of Kyushu island. It was my first time there but we didn't really have a lot of time to do the tourist thing, since we were there to meet Uzuki's relatives and visit her family's cemetery on Sunday.

On Saturday we did manage to try some Hakata ramen and ate gyoza at the yatai (food stalls) along the river. We also did a bit of shopping at Canal City where I bought a couple of T-shirts for the impending hot and humid summer. Not much sight seeing because of the rain though :/

I also caught a late night "premiere" of Star Wars III which will be in full release this weekend in Japan. There are some really fantastic scenes but I felt the dialogue really needed some work; most lines and scenes - especially towards the end - seemed to be there to tie up loose ends or to explain away inconsitencies brought about due to events in Episodes I and II e.g. Senator Organa off-hand request to wipe C3PO's memory (why not R2D2 as well?). I think the worst scene of all was Darth Vader shouting out after being told <spoiler>he was the one who killed Padme</spoiler>; it looked like a scene from a bad B-Movie. When I returned to Tokyo Sunday night, Episode IV was shown on TV and it was really interesting to compare the two.
